Output c8f31db091c9195ea418d876643cc0f81064603c39381a5e3143ef0e1cb22b61:0

value
33319
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b21f721432f15614f7d48ec9ed9d403a62f22c OP_EQUAL
address
3Kd3kLKuc3qET33HY5G4LRdTaD9CX5UGdR
transaction
c8f31db091c9195ea418d876643cc0f81064603c39381a5e3143ef0e1cb22b61
confirmations
275924
spent
true